Lines Matching refs:vsi
271 scctx = txr->que->vsi->shared; in iavf_tso_setup()
322 struct iavf_vsi *vsi = arg; in iavf_isc_txd_encap() local
323 if_softc_ctx_t scctx = vsi->shared; in iavf_isc_txd_encap()
324 struct iavf_tx_queue *que = &vsi->tx_queues[pi->ipi_qsidx]; in iavf_isc_txd_encap()
389 if (!vsi->enable_head_writeback && tx_intr) { in iavf_isc_txd_encap()
412 struct iavf_vsi *vsi = arg; in iavf_isc_txd_flush() local
413 struct tx_ring *txr = &vsi->tx_queues[txqid].txr; in iavf_isc_txd_flush()
416 MPASS(pidx < vsi->shared->isc_ntxd[0]); in iavf_isc_txd_flush()
417 wr32(vsi->hw, txr->tail, pidx); in iavf_isc_txd_flush()
428 iavf_init_tx_ring(struct iavf_vsi *vsi, struct iavf_tx_queue *que) in iavf_init_tx_ring() argument
435 (vsi->shared->isc_ntxd[0] + (vsi->enable_head_writeback ? 1 : 0))); in iavf_init_tx_ring()
437 wr32(vsi->hw, txr->tail, 0); in iavf_init_tx_ring()
451 if_softc_ctx_t scctx = que->vsi->shared; in iavf_get_tx_head()
476 struct iavf_vsi *vsi = arg; in iavf_isc_txd_credits_update_hwb() local
477 if_softc_ctx_t scctx = vsi->shared; in iavf_isc_txd_credits_update_hwb()
478 struct iavf_tx_queue *que = &vsi->tx_queues[qid]; in iavf_isc_txd_credits_update_hwb()
512 struct iavf_vsi *vsi = arg; in iavf_isc_txd_credits_update_dwb() local
513 struct iavf_tx_queue *tx_que = &vsi->tx_queues[txqid]; in iavf_isc_txd_credits_update_dwb()
514 if_softc_ctx_t scctx = vsi->shared; in iavf_isc_txd_credits_update_dwb()
572 struct iavf_vsi *vsi = arg; in iavf_isc_rxd_refill() local
573 if_softc_ctx_t scctx = vsi->shared; in iavf_isc_rxd_refill()
574 struct rx_ring *rxr = &((vsi->rx_queues[iru->iru_qsidx]).rxr); in iavf_isc_rxd_refill()
604 struct iavf_vsi *vsi = arg; in iavf_isc_rxd_flush() local
605 struct rx_ring *rxr = &vsi->rx_queues[rxqid].rxr; in iavf_isc_rxd_flush()
607 wr32(vsi->hw, rxr->tail, pidx); in iavf_isc_rxd_flush()
625 struct iavf_vsi *vsi = arg; in iavf_isc_rxd_available() local
626 struct rx_ring *rxr = &vsi->rx_queues[rxqid].rxr; in iavf_isc_rxd_available()
632 nrxd = vsi->shared->isc_nrxd[0]; in iavf_isc_rxd_available()
666 struct iavf_vsi *vsi = arg; in iavf_isc_rxd_pkt_get() local
667 if_softc_ctx_t scctx = vsi->shared; in iavf_isc_rxd_pkt_get()
668 struct iavf_rx_queue *que = &vsi->rx_queues[ri->iri_qsidx]; in iavf_isc_rxd_pkt_get()
716 if (++cidx == vsi->shared->isc_nrxd[0]) in iavf_isc_rxd_pkt_get()